HP Chromebook 14a (2022)
The HP Chromebook 14a is a budget-friendly laptop with solid performance for everyday tasks. It features a 14-inch anti-glare screen with a resolution of 1366x768 pixels, providing clear and vibrant visuals. A Quad-core Intel Celeron N4120 processor powers the Chromebook and comes with 4GB RAM and 64GB eMMC storage. The device is lightweight at 3.22 lbs, making it easy to carry around. It also boasts an impressive battery life of up to 14 hours, making it ideal for long work or study sessions.

Diving Deeper into the HP Chromebook 14a
The HP Chromebook 14a is designed for users who need a reliable device for everyday tasks such as web browsing, emailing, and document editing. The 14-inch anti-glare screen offers a comfortable viewing experience, while the 220 nits brightness ensures clear visuals indoors; there are better displays for use in brightly lit environments.
The device has a 720p HD webcam, making it suitable for video conferencing. It also features WiFi 5 and Bluetooth 5.0 for seamless connectivity. The Chromebook has one USB 3.0 port and two USB-C ports supporting Power Delivery and DisplayPort 1.2. However, it does not have an HDMI port, which might be a drawback for some users.
Despite being a budget-friendly device, the HP Chromebook 14a doesn’t compromise on build quality. It has a sturdy construction that can withstand rough handling. The keyboard is comfortable, although it doesn’t have a number pad.
Who is the HP Chromebook 14a For?
The HP Chromebook 14a is a great choice for students and professionals who need a reliable device for everyday tasks. Its long battery life makes it ideal for those always on the go. The device is also suitable for users who prefer a lightweight laptop to carry around.
However, users who need a device for heavy multitasking or high-end gaming might want to look elsewhere, as the Chromebook’s performance might not meet their needs. Similarly, if you need a laptop with a lot of storage space, look for better options on our Chromebook comparison app.
Customer Reviews
Customers generally have positive things to say about the HP Chromebook 14a. Many users praise its long battery life, with one user stating, “I can use it all day without having to charge it.” The build quality is also frequently mentioned, with customers noting its durability even with rough use.
The device’s fast Type-C charger is another feature that customers appreciate. Another user mentioned, “the charger is fast, and the cord is long enough for my needs.” Despite not being a high-end laptop, customers feel it offers a premium experience.
However, there are a few criticisms. Some users have reported issues with the power button, stating that it sometimes requires multiple presses to turn on the laptop. Despite these minor issues, customers generally feel that the HP Chromebook 14a offers great value for money.
